Your health is a top priority. Before you arrive, you will need a comprehensive private insurance policy to satisfy your visa requirements.
Once you are a resident, you have choices. You can apply to enroll in Italy’s National Health Service (SSN)—which offers excellent public care for a low annual fee—or you may choose to keep private coverage for faster access to certain specialists.
